  • May 11, 1968
    Lynn Anderson and her mom, Liz Anderson, appear during a Mother's Day-themed edition of "The Lawrence Welk Show" on ABC-TV. The episode includes a performance of "Blue Skies"
    Jul 15, 1968
    "It's Happening," a daytime music series, debuts on ABC-TV. The house band is Paul Revere & The Raiders, including soon-to-be country star Freddy Weller
    Sep 28, 1968
    Bobby Goldsboro, Jeannie C. Riley and Bing Crosby join voices on "Nashville Cats," "Gentle On My Mind" and "Little Green Apples" on ABC's "The Hollywood Palace." Riley also delivers her hit "Harper Valley P.T.A."
    Oct 25, 1968
    After a three-month run, the ABC music series "It's Happening" airs for the last time. A weekday program, it featured the rock band Paul Revere & The Raiders. Bass player Freddy Weller is destined to be a country hitmaker within a year
    Dec 21, 1968
    Glen Campbell performs "Wichita Lineman" on a holiday edition of "The Hollywood Palace" on ABC-TV. Host Bing Crosby naturally sings "White Christmas"
    Jan 4, 1969
    Bobbie Gentry guests on ABC's "The Hollywood Palace," where host Bing Crosby delivers "Little Green Apples"
    Jan 18, 1969
    "The Hollywood Palace" takes on a country sheen. Roy Rogers & Dale Evans sing "Little Green Apples" and "Nashville Cats" while hosting the ABC variety show. Also on the episode are Sonny James, Burl Ives, George Gobel, Jeannie C. Riley, The Stoney Mountain Cloggers and "Beverly Hillbillies" star Irene Ryan
    Jan 24, 1969
    Johnny Cash, June Carter and The Tennessee Three appear on an episode of ABC's "Operation: Entertainment" shot at Sheppard Air Force Base in Wichita
    Feb 7, 1969
    "This Is Tom Jones" debuts on ABC-TV, where it remains for two years. Jones goes on to make several country hits; his set list for his first installment includes "Danny Boy," "Johnny B. Goode" and "Green, Green Grass Of Home"
    Feb 21, 1969
    Show host Tom Jones performs "Honey" and "(Sittin' On) The Dock Of The Bay" on ABC's "This Is Tom Jones." Also featured are Lulu and The Bee Gees
